Georgia’s got latest edition of GC covered

Captivating actress Georgia Chara has found her place on the screen but her heart remains firmly in the Geelong region.
The star of gritty TV series Wentworth loves nothing more than staying home even though she’s working on securing an American working visa to further her career.
“Geelong is great,” she tells journalist Emily Robinson in the latest edition of Geelong Coast (GC) magazine.
“I like to go for runs along the Barwon River and people say hello and it’s lovely.
“The people are great. I love it.”
Georgia and a host of other local faces feature in the summer edition of GC.
Alana Mitchelson meets refugees forging new lives in Geelong, John Van Klaveren catches up with rising Surf Coast food blogger Kelly Lowdon and the stunning morning imagery of photographer Lynden Smith comes to life in GC’s glossy pages.
Full of stories and pictures of local people, places, issues and ideas, GC is available now at all good newsagents.
